Web27 aug. 2024 · The Latin phrase means “with great praise.” Is summa cume laude higher than Magna? There are typically three levels of Latin honors . The first and most basic is cum laude, which means “with honor.” The “magna” distinction comes next, followed by the prestigious summa cum laude — “with highest honor.” WebHonours degree has various meanings in the context of different degrees and education systems. Latin honors are a system of Latin phrases used in some colleges and universities to indicate the level of distinction with which an academic degree has been earned. The system is primarily used in the United States.
